#01636b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01636b is composed of 0.4% red, 38.8%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.1%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 184.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 21.2%. #01636b color hex could be obtained by blending #02c6d6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#01636b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00090a is the darkest color, while #f5fe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#01636b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#333939 is the less saturated color, while #01636b is the most saturated one.
